I move:

That so much of standing and sessional orders be suspended as would prevent the Minister for Agriculture, Fisheries and Forestry from being required to:

(1)
confirm to this House that Australian fruit and vegetable growers suffer under a tyranny of poor transparency, accountability and market returns;
(2)
explain to this House the policy basis on which the government made this solemn promise to Australia’s fruit and vegetable growers that it would introduce a mandatory code of conduct within 100 days of election:
(3)
confirm that even though the government made this promise to growers, it has no intention of delivering in full on its commitment;
(4)
explain to this House why he has chosen to break that clear promise to fruit and vegetable growers; and
(5)
apologise to all fruit and vegetable growers for this clear and serious breach of trust.

It has been 605 days since the broken promise—
